Amps, volts, watts, and ohms are the main units used for measuring electricity.
Ampere or amp is a measurement of electrical current, amps represent the rate at which electricity flows. Ohms is a unit of electrical resistance, the greater the ohms the more difficult it is for current to flow. Watt calculation/conversion formulas: watts = volts² / ohms.
How are watts, ohms amps, and volts related?
Ohms is a measure of resistance and Ohms = Volts / Amps. This is keeping it simple - for more info see other web sites like ebtx.com. Watts may be converted directly to energy units such as Btu/hr, Calories/hr, horsepower, tons refrigeration and Joules - see the main conversion tables...

Watts, amps, volts, and ohms; what does it all mean? You don’t have to be an electrician to understand these terms. Electrical readings often mirror that of a simple comparison to your garden hose.
V 12 Volts x I 10 Amps = P 120 Watts. A device with a maximum rating of 120 Watts can be used. Again we used the ‘nominal’ voltage for this calculation.
Voltage is a measurement of electrical potential energy per unit charge and one volt is equivalent to one joule per coulomb (coulomb is the unit of charge). When current flows through something, it’ll experience resistance. This is measured in ohms.
